The Chartered Institute of Management
Accountants is a leading membership body
that offers an internationally recognized
professional qualification in management
accountancy, which focuses on accounting for
business. CIMA Began life in 1919 as The
Institute of Cost and Works Accountants.
Since then CIMA has grown to become one of
the largest international accountancy bodies
with nine offices, eight branches and 16
contacts around the world, representing
164,000 students and members in 161
countries. A Royal Charter was granted to it
in 1976. CIMA members can use the initials
ACMA with their names.
